background

Flight Deals from Buffalo to Montreal from $257

Bundle + Save

Top flight deals from leading airlines:

UA LogoAC LogoQR LogoSQ LogoNH LogoEK LogoJL Logo

... and +100s more

Incredible Deals

Save up to 50% on select flights with Priceline

Bundle & Save

Save an average of $240 per person when bundling your flight and hotel together with Priceline

Best Price Guarantee

If a VIP member finds a better price elsewhere, we'll refund up to 200% of the difference

Help 24/7

We’re always here for you - reach us 24 hours a day, 7 days a week

Stops

  • Up to 1 stop
    $602

Airlines

  • Air Canada
    $700
  • American Airlines
    $602
  • United Airlines
    $659

Cabin Class

  • Economy
    $602

Departure Airports

  • Buffalo Niagara International Airport
    $602

Arrival Airports

  • Montreal Trudeau Airport
    $602

Layover Airports

  • Chicago O Hare Airport
    $659
  • New York LaGuardia Airport
    $602
  • Philadelphia International Airport
    $602
  • Washington Dulles Airport
    $665

Best Price. GUARANTEED.

Exclusively for Priceline Members
Tired of searching? Book now!
We'll refund the difference if you find a lower price.

BUNDLE & SAVE
Book a flight & hotel together for extra savings.
On average save $240 per traveler
American Airlines Logo
American Airlines

09/13/25

BUF
25h 56m
LGA

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
7h 13m
LGA

09/20/25

BUF
$602
American Airlines Logo
American Airlines

09/13/25

BUF
25h 56m
LGA

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
10h 48m
PHL

09/20/25

BUF
$602
American Airlines Logo
American Airlines

09/13/25

BUF
25h 56m
LGA

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
5h 13m
PHL

09/20/25

BUF
$602
American Airlines Logo
American Airlines

09/13/25

BUF
25h 56m
LGA

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
5h 39m
PHL

09/20/25

BUF
$602
American Airlines Logo
American Airlines

09/13/25

BUF
25h 56m
LGA

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
20h 48m
PHL

09/21/25

BUF
$602
United Airlines Logo
United Airlines

09/13/25

BUF
23h 45m
ORD

09/14/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
10h 37m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
20h
ORD

09/14/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
11h 31m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
23h 45m
ORD

09/14/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
8h 32m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
11h 31m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
12h 56m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
10h 37m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
16h 46m
ORD

09/14/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
15h 1m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
8h 32m
ORD

09/20/25

BUF
$659
United Airlines Logo
United Airlines

09/13/25

BUF
20h
ORD

09/14/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
15h 1m
ORD

09/20/25

BUF
$659
American Airlines Logo
American Airlines

09/13/25

BUF
20h 10m
PHL

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
20h 48m
PHL

09/21/25

BUF
$665
United Airlines Logo
United Airlines

09/13/25

BUF
9h
IAD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
15h 1m
ORD

09/20/25

BUF
$665
American Airlines Logo
American Airlines

09/13/25

BUF
20h 10m
PHL

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
5h 39m
PHL

09/20/25

BUF
$665
American Airlines Logo
American Airlines

09/13/25

BUF
4h 24m
PHL

09/13/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
7h 13m
LGA

09/20/25

BUF
$665
American Airlines Logo
American Airlines

09/13/25

BUF
7h 33m
PHL

09/13/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
7h 13m
LGA

09/20/25

BUF
$665
American Airlines Logo
American Airlines

09/13/25

BUF
4h 24m
PHL

09/13/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
5h 39m
PHL

09/20/25

BUF
$665
United Airlines Logo
United Airlines

09/13/25

BUF
9h
IAD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
10h 37m
ORD

09/20/25

BUF
$665
United Airlines Logo
United Airlines

09/13/25

BUF
9h
IAD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
7h 7m
ORD

09/20/25

BUF
$665
American Airlines Logo
American Airlines

09/13/25

BUF
20h 10m
PHL

09/14/25

YUL
American Airlines Logo
American Airlines

09/20/25

YUL
7h 13m
LGA

09/20/25

BUF
$665
United Airlines Logo
United Airlines

09/13/25

BUF
9h
IAD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
11h 31m
ORD

09/20/25

BUF
$665
Air Canada Logo
Air Canada

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
8h 32m
ORD

09/20/25

BUF
$700
Air Canada Logo
Air Canada

09/13/25

BUF
14h 24m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
15h 1m
ORD

09/20/25

BUF
$700
Air Canada Logo
Air Canada

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
15h 1m
ORD

09/20/25

BUF
$700
Air Canada Logo
Air Canada

09/13/25

BUF
10h 34m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
12h 56m
ORD

09/20/25

BUF
$700
Air Canada Logo
Air Canada

09/13/25

BUF
14h 24m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
10h 37m
ORD

09/20/25

BUF
$700
Air Canada Logo
Air Canada

09/13/25

BUF
14h 24m
ORD

09/13/25

YUL
United Airlines Logo
United Airlines

09/20/25

YUL
8h 32m
ORD

09/20/25

BUF
$700

Top Deals on flights from Buffalo to Montreal

Buffalo, US (BUF) - Montreal, CA (YMQ)

Air Canada Logo
Air Canada

Sep 12

BUF
16h 46m
ORD

Sep 13

YUL

as low as

$257

Buffalo, US (BUF) - Montreal, CA (YMQ)

United Airlines Logo
United Airlines

Oct 1

BUF
9h 40m
EWR

Oct 1

YUL

as low as

$267

Buffalo, US (BUF) - Montreal, CA (YMQ)

American Airlines Logo
American Airlines

Oct 1

BUF
22h 58m
LGA

Oct 2

YUL

as low as

$278

Buffalo, US (BUF) - Montreal, CA (YMQ)

American Airlines Logo
American Airlines

Sep 12

BUF
22h 46m
LGA

Sep 13

YUL

as low as

$299

Buffalo, US (BUF) - Montreal, CA (YMQ)

United Airlines Logo
United Airlines

Sep 12

BUF
6h 31m
ORD

Sep 12

YUL

as low as

$303

Buffalo, US (BUF) - Montreal, CA (YMQ)

American Airlines Logo
American Airlines

Dec 30

BUF
6h 16m
PHL

Dec 30

YUL

as low as

$304

Buffalo, US (BUF) - Montreal, CA (YMQ)

 Logo

Dec 30

BUF
5h 45m
DTW

Dec 30

YUL

as low as

$304

Buffalo, US (BUF) - Montreal, CA (YMQ)

Air Canada Logo
Air Canada

Dec 30

BUF
8h 57m
ORD

Dec 30

YUL

as low as

$337

Buffalo, US (BUF) - Montreal, CA (YMQ)

Air Canada Logo
Air Canada

Dec 30

BUF
8h 53m
ORD
YYZ

Dec 30

YUL

as low as

$353

Buffalo, US (BUF) - Montreal, CA (YMQ)

 Logo

Dec 30

BUF
11h 39m
ATL

Dec 30

YUL

as low as

$379

Buffalo, US (BUF) - Montreal, CA (YMQ)

American Airlines Logo
American Airlines

Dec 30

BUF
9h 5m
LGA
ORD

Dec 30

YUL

as low as

$406

Buffalo, US (BUF) - Montreal, CA (YMQ)

United Airlines Logo
United Airlines

Aug 25

BUF
5h 29m
EWR

Aug 25

YUL

as low as

$441

Frequently Asked Questions

Are there convenient layover flights from Buffalo to Montreal?
Yes, there are convenient 1 stop flights available. American Airlines offers a flight for $602 with a layover in New York, United Airlines has a flight for $659 with a layover in Chicago, and Air Canada provides a flight for $700 also with a layover in Chicago.
What are the most convenient layover airports for the flight?
For your flight from Buffalo to Montreal, consider layovers at New York LaGuardia, Philadelphia International, and Chicago O'Hare. These airports offer convenient connections with airlines like American, United, and Air Canada.
What is the cheapest and fastest flight from Buffalo to Montreal?
The cheapest flight is with American Airlines at $602, taking 25 hours 56 minutes. The fastest flight is also with American Airlines at $665, taking 4 hours 24 minutes.
What are all possible destination arrival airports?
The possible destination arrival airport for your flights is Montreal Trudeau Airport.
What is the time difference between destination and arrival?
The time difference between Buffalo and Montreal is typically one hour, with Montreal being one hour ahead of Buffalo.
Is there a direct flight from Buffalo to Montreal?
There is no direct flight from Buffalo to Montreal. The available options include 1 stop flights with American Airlines at $602, United Airlines at $659, and Air Canada at $700.